Skimmed Condensed Milk: Nutrition and Guide
Skimmed condensed milk is produced by reducing skimmed milk under vacuum to remove most of its water content, yielding a concentrated milk product. Unlike sweetened condensed milk — the classic tinned product familiar from British store cupboards used in fudge and caramel — unsweetened skimmed condensed milk is essentially a concentrated skimmed milk product with similar characteristics to evaporated milk. In food manufacturing, concentrated skimmed milk is a widely used ingredient for producing dairy products, infant formula, and processed foods where a concentrated, storable source of milk protein and minerals is needed. The high protein concentration makes it of interest in sports nutrition and functional food manufacturing. As a shelf-stable, concentrated dairy product it offers excellent storage characteristics and nutritional density per unit volume.
Nutritional Value
Skimmed condensed milk provides 78 kcal and 7.6 g of protein per 100 ml, with just 0.2 g of fat — highly concentrated protein and minerals from the water removal process with minimal fat. Calcium content is very high at approximately 250 mg per 100 ml. It provides concentrated B12, riboflavin, phosphorus, potassium, and iodine. This makes it one of the most calorie-efficient sources of dairy protein and calcium available.
How to Use Skimmed Condensed Milk
Skimmed condensed milk can be diluted with water to produce a milk of approximately normal concentration, or used concentrated as a high-protein, high-calcium ingredient in smoothies, baking, or sauces. In cooking, it functions similarly to evaporated milk — contributing dairy richness, protein, and calcium without significant fat. It suits applications where richness is desired without the added fat of cream or whole evaporated milk: creamy soups, pasta sauces, rice puddings, and smoothies all benefit from a spoonful.
